Output 43fc935521eeb23c5986ad298d5042c590ab85278db1a3bdc31a870e18f9bba6:0

value
6498310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 efe4db1d588c626e61388946866f1c4c42aafa4b OP_EQUALVERIFY OP_CHECKSIG
address
1NsSf33osnp6f4Qtrhptdx9oC1wwyzC7Bp
transaction
43fc935521eeb23c5986ad298d5042c590ab85278db1a3bdc31a870e18f9bba6
spent
true